All right, guys. Now we're going to do a rolling knee bar from turtle. So I'm in a defensive
position for my turtle, and my opponent has made a mistake and he has put one of his legs
in between my two legs. So what I'm going to do here is I'm going to reach in with my
right arm, also turning away from him so he can't hit me in the face.
Now the reason why I'm turning the back of my head towards him is because remember this
way it is illegal for him to hit me in the back of the head, so I'm playing to the rules.
I'm playing to the strength of the rules. So I'm going to reach and grab and from here
I'm going to roll over my right shoulder and kick my right leg up.
Here, going to come right here, change my grip, get a nice tight grip, cross my feet,
squeeze my knees and I'm going to finish as I rotate his heel. I'm also hipping in full,
and that's how you do a rolling knee bar from turtle.
